ホームページ  >  記事  >  PHPの文字列関数(3): 文字列と配列間の変換

PHPの文字列関数(3): 文字列と配列間の変換

无忌哥哥
无忌哥哥オリジナル
2018-06-28 10:42:103239ブラウズ
おすすめマニュアル: php完全独習マニュアル

* 1.str_split($str,$length=1)、文字数に応じて文字列を配列に分割します、デフォルトは1です

* 2.explode( $delimiter,$str,$num): 区切り文字に応じて、文字列を配列に分割します。配列の要素数を指定できます

* 3.implode($glue, $str): に応じて区切り文字まで、一次元配列を文字列にアセンブルします。デフォルトではスペースで区切られています

echo &#39;<pre class="brush:php;toolbar:false">&#39;;
$str = &#39;html,css,jquery,php,mysql,thinkphp&#39;;
echo &#39;<p>原始字符串:&#39;.$str.&#39;</p>&#39;;

1.str_split($str,$length=1) 文字数に応じて文字列を配列に分割します。デフォルトは 1 です。

print_r(str_split($str)); //默认一个字符转为数组中的一个元素
print_r(str_split($str,5)); //5个一组进行转换

2.explode($delimiter,$str, $num): 区切り文字に従って文字列を配列に分割します

print_r(explode(&#39;,&#39;,$str)); //用&#39;,&#39;号进行分割字符串
print_r(explode(&#39;,&#39;,$str,5)); //指定数组必须是5个元素,最后一个元素保存全部剩余数据

3.implode($glue, $str. ): 区切り文字に従って一次元配列を文字列に組み立てます。デフォルトはスペース区切りです

$arr2 = explode(&#39;,&#39;, $str);
echo implode(&#39; &#39;, $arr2), &#39;<br>&#39;; //用空格分隔
echo implode(&#39;,&#39;,$arr2), &#39;<br>&#39;; //用,分隔
echo implode(&#39;--&#39;,$arr2), &#39;<br>&#39;; //用--分隔
おすすめ記事:
1.PHPの配列と文字列を相互に変換する
2.2つの詳細説明PHP 配列を文字列に変換する方法 [ビデオ付き]
3.PHP 文字列配列の変換と配列を文字列関数に変換する方法の説明
関連ビデオの推奨:
1. Dugu Jiijian (4)_PHP ビデオ チュートリアル
声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。